Yoste, Inc. is in the process of liquidating and going out of business. The firm has $35,000 in cash, inventory totaling $100,000, accounts receivable of $75,000, plant and equipment with a $195,000 book value, and total liabilities of $300,000.

It is estimated that the inventory can be disposed of in a liquidation sale for 70% of its cost, all but 10% of the accounts receivable can be collected, and plant and equipment can be sold for $215,000.

Calculate the amount of cash that would be available to the stockholders if the accounts receivable are collected, the other assets are sold as described, and the liabilities are paid in full. (Use the formula Assets = Liabilities + Owners Equity)

9. Joe's Sales & Service acquired a new machine that cost $45,000 in early 2013. The machine is expected to have a five-year useful life and is estimated to have a salvage value of $5,000 at the end of its life. (Round your final answers to the nearest dollar.)

(a.) Using the straight-line depreciation method, calculate the depreciation expense to be recognized in the second year of the machine's life and calculate the accumulated depreciation after the third year of the machine's life.

(b.) Using the double-declining-balance depreciation method, calculate the depreciation expense for the third year of the machine's life and the net book value of the machine at this point in time.

10. Goodwill results from the purchase of one firm by another for a price that is greater than the fair value of the net assets acquired. On January 1, 2014, XYZ Co. purchased Red MNO Co. for $1,500,000 when the net assets were valued at $1,200,000. Goodwill will be tested annually for impairment. Assume that after the first year there was an impairment of $25,000.

Required:

(a.) Compute the value of goodwill to be recorded on the books of Blue Grass Company upon the purchase of the business.

(b.) What is impairment and how is the first year's impairment recorded in the books?
